In the UK, there is a growing demand for professionals who specialize in teaching geography to students with learning disabilities.
Let's dive into the job market trends and explore the available roles, salary ranges, and skill demands in this niche. 1. Special Education Teacher (65%): These professionals work in schools, collaborating with general education teachers to develop Individualized Education Programs (IEPs) for students with learning disabilities.
According to the latest data from the UK government, the average salary for a special education teacher ranges from £25,000 to £41,000 per year. 2. Tutor for Learning Disabilities (20%): These professionals offer personalized support to students outside of the traditional classroom setting.
They focus on building study skills, teaching specific strategies, and providing accommodations tailored to students' unique learning styles.
Tutors can earn between £20,000 and £40,000 per year, depending on their experience and the number of students they teach. 3. Educational Therapist (10%): These experts assess students' learning needs, diagnose learning disabilities, and create intervention plans.
They often collaborate with teachers, psychologists, and parents to ensure students receive comprehensive support.
The average salary for an educational therapist in the UK is between £30,000 and £50,000 per year. 4. Instructional Designer (5%): Instructional designers create accessible and engaging educational materials, ensuring that students with learning disabilities can fully participate in the learning process.
They may work in higher education institutions, educational technology companies, or other organizations focused on creating inclusive learning environments.
The average salary for an instructional designer in the UK is between £30,000 and £50,000 per year.
In conclusion, the UK education sector values professionals who can teach geography to students with learning disabilities.
With a variety of roles available, these dedicated individuals can make a difference in the lives of students and contribute to a more inclusive society.
